news 2026/5/23 17:17:00

AI量化交易终极指南:VeighNa框架完整配置与快速上手

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
AI量化交易终极指南:VeighNa框架完整配置与快速上手

AI量化交易终极指南:VeighNa框架完整配置与快速上手

【免费下载链接】vnpy基于Python的开源量化交易平台开发框架项目地址: https://gitcode.com/vnpy/vnpy

想要开启AI量化交易之旅?VeighNa框架正是您需要的强大工具!这个基于Python的开源量化交易系统开发框架,不仅支持Windows、Linux和macOS三大平台,还集成了最新的机器学习策略开发工具链,让智能交易变得触手可及。

🚀 为什么选择VeighNa?

VeighNa框架提供从交易接口对接、策略开发到风险管理的全流程解决方案。其4.0版本最大的亮点就是新增了AI量化模块,让您能够轻松构建多因子机器学习策略。

⚡ 3分钟快速配置指南

环境准备

首先需要安装Python 3.10或更高版本。推荐使用Miniconda创建独立的虚拟环境:

conda create -n vnpy python=3.10 conda activate vnpy

获取项目源码

从官方仓库下载最新版本的VeighNa框架:

git clone https://gitcode.com/vnpy/vnpy cd vnpy

一键安装方法

进入项目目录后,执行简单的安装命令:

pip install .

对于特定的交易接口,比如CTP接口,可以单独安装:

pip install vnpy_ctp

🛠️ 必备依赖库配置

确保安装以下核心依赖库:

pip install numpy pandas pyqt5

这些库构成了VeighNa框架的基础运行环境,确保所有功能模块都能正常工作。

📊 智能交易系统启动

启动VeighNa量化交易平台非常简单,只需几行Python代码:

from vnpy.trader.ui import MainWindow main = MainWindow() main.show()

🧩 核心功能模块详解

AI量化研究

框架内置了完整的AI研究工具链,位于vnpy/alpha/目录下:

  • 数据集管理:支持多种因子数据处理
  • 机器学习模型:集成Lasso、LightGBM、MLP等先进算法
  • 策略开发:提供标准化策略模板

可视化图表组件

vnpy/chart/模块提供了强大的K线图和指标可视化功能,让您能够直观地分析市场走势和策略表现。

🔧 常见问题与解决方案

环境配置问题

如果您在安装过程中遇到编译错误,可能需要安装相应的开发工具:

  • Windows:Visual Studio Build Tools
  • Linux/macOS:gcc编译环境

交易接口配置

不同的交易接口需要单独申请API密钥,请根据您选择的券商或交易平台要求进行配置。

🎯 机器学习策略开发实战

VeighNa框架的AI模块为您提供了完整的策略开发流程:

  1. 数据准备:使用内置工具下载和预处理市场数据
  2. 因子工程:构建和测试各类技术指标和统计因子
  3. 模型训练:选择合适的机器学习算法进行模型训练
  • 线性模型:Lasso回归
  • 树模型:LightGBM
  • 神经网络:多层感知机
  1. 回测验证:在历史数据上验证策略效果
  2. 实盘部署:将验证通过的策略部署到实盘环境

📈 进阶功能探索

组合策略管理

vnpy/trader/目录下的portfolio_manager模块支持多策略组合管理,帮助您分散风险、优化收益。

风险控制模块

内置的风险管理工具能够实时监控交易风险,确保您的投资安全。

💡 使用小贴士

  • 建议先使用模拟账户熟悉系统操作
  • 从简单的策略开始,逐步增加复杂度
  • 充分利用框架提供的示例代码和文档

VeighNa框架的强大之处在于其模块化设计和丰富的生态系统。无论您是量化交易新手还是经验丰富的开发者,都能在这个框架中找到适合自己的工具和模块。

开始您的AI量化交易之旅吧!通过VeighNa框架,您将能够快速构建、测试和部署智能交易策略,在复杂的金融市场中获得竞争优势。

【免费下载链接】vnpy基于Python的开源量化交易平台开发框架项目地址: https://gitcode.com/vnpy/vnpy

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/5/16 7:45:53

Android系统交互终极指南:LSPosed深度定制与性能优化全解析

Android系统交互终极指南:LSPosed深度定制与性能优化全解析 【免费下载链接】LSPosed LSPosed Framework 项目地址: https://gitcode.com/gh_mirrors/ls/LSPosed 在Android生态中,系统级交互功能的僵化设计长期困扰着追求极致体验的用户。传统的导…

作者头像 李华
网站建设 2026/5/21 13:22:39

PyTorch-CUDA-v2.9镜像会议演讲主题推荐

PyTorch-CUDA-v2.9 镜像:现代 AI 开发的高效引擎 在深度学习项目中,你是否经历过这样的场景?刚拿到一台新服务器,满心欢喜准备训练模型,结果花了整整半天才把 PyTorch、CUDA、cuDNN 的版本配对成功——最后发现驱动不兼…

作者头像 李华
网站建设 2026/5/2 18:23:47

前端学习效率提升工具:5个高效使用frontend-learning-kit的技巧

你是否曾经在前端学习的道路上感到迷茫?面对海量的学习资源却不知从何下手?frontend-learning-kit正是为解决这一痛点而生,它通过系统化的知识整理,为前端开发者提供了一条清晰的学习路径。 【免费下载链接】frontend-learning-ki…

作者头像 李华
网站建设 2026/5/22 16:47:31

Conda安装PyTorch完整步骤详解(含GPU版本验证方法)

Conda安装PyTorch完整步骤详解(含GPU版本验证方法) 在深度学习项目启动阶段,最令人头疼的往往不是模型设计或算法调优,而是环境配置——明明代码写好了,却因为CUDA版本不匹配、cuDNN缺失或者Python依赖冲突导致无法运…

作者头像 李华
网站建设 2026/5/23 13:46:51

PyTorch-CUDA-v2.9镜像 CCPA 用户数据权利响应

PyTorch-CUDA-v2.9镜像:高效AI开发与数据合规的融合实践 在当今深度学习研发节奏日益加快的背景下,一个稳定、可复现且安全合规的开发环境,已经成为团队能否快速迭代模型的关键因素。想象一下这样的场景:新入职的算法工程师第一天…

作者头像 李华
网站建设 2026/5/23 13:47:36

5步搞定Source Han Mono:专业等宽字体完整安装指南

5步搞定Source Han Mono:专业等宽字体完整安装指南 【免费下载链接】source-han-mono Source Han Mono | 思源等宽 | 思源等寬 | 思源等寬 香港 | 源ノ等幅 | 본모노 项目地址: https://gitcode.com/gh_mirrors/so/source-han-mono Source Han Mono是一款功能…

作者头像 李华